NEWPORT BEACH, Calif., Aug. 2, 2016 /Weed Wire/ — Terra Tech Corp. (OTCQX: TRTC) (“Terra Tech” or the “Company”), a vertically-integrated, cannabis-focused agriculture company, today announced the Grand Opening of its latest Blüm retail dispensary, to be located on 3650 South Decatur Boulevard, Suite 6 & 7, Las Vegas, Nevada, will be held on August 20, 2016. This is Terra Tech’s second retail location in Nevada and follows the opening of the Western Las Vegas Dispensary in April 2016. The Company also operates a Blüm dispensary in Oakland, California.

The 4,800 square foot facility is located on Decatur Boulevard, on the west side of the Las Vegas metropolitan area. The Decatur Boulevard Blüm Dispensary will offer the Company’s proprietary IVXX™ brand of premium medical cannabis, flowers, shatters, waxes and oils, among other high-quality cannabis products from a range of reputable providers of superior grade medical cannabis.

Derek Peterson, CEO of Terra Tech, commented, “Once the final city and state inspection has been completed, we will have the South Decatur Boulevard store Grand Opening on August 20th. We invite investors and media to come to the Grand Opening and take a look at our selection of premium medical cannabis products.”

Mr. Peterson continued, “This November, the recreational marijuana initiative is on the ballot in Nevada. We have purposefully selected this location to take advantage of not just local tourism, but also demand from the sizeable local residential population which is anticipated to significantly increase should recreational use of cannabis be legalized. With the strategic placement of this dispensary we are well positioned to treat our patients with the highest grade cannabis products in a prime location.”

The dispensary will be operated through the Company’s subsidiary, MediFarm, LLC, and the Grand Opening, on August 20, 2016, will mark the official launch of the dispensary. The Company also plans to open a third dispensary on Desert Inn Road near the Las Vegas Convention Center, and another dispensary in Reno, northwest Nevada by the end of the summer season.

About Terra Tech
Terra Tech Corp. (OTCQX: TRTC) operates through multiple subsidiary businesses, including: Blüm, IVXX Inc., Edible Gardens, MediFarm, LLC and GrowOp Technology. Blüm’s retail medical cannabis facilities focus on providing the highest quality medical cannabis to patients who are looking for alternative treatments for their chronic medical conditions. Blüm offers a broad selection of medical cannabis products including: flowers, concentrates and edibles through its Oakland, CA dispensary and multiple Nevada locations. IVXX, Inc. is a wholly-owned subsidiary of Terra Tech that produces medical cannabis-extracted products for regulated medical cannabis dispensaries throughout California. The Company’s wholly-owned subsidiary, Edible Garden, cultivates a premier brand of local and sustainably grown hydroponic produce, sold through major grocery stores such as ShopRite, Walmart, Winn-Dixie, Raley’s, Meijer, Kroger, and others throughout New Jersey, New York, Delaware, Maryland, Connecticut, Pennsylvania and the Midwest. Terra Tech’s MediFarm, LLC subsidiaries are focused on medical cannabis cultivation and permitting businesses throughout Nevada. The Company’s wholly-owned subsidiary, GrowOp Technology, specializes in controlled environment agricultural technologies.
